What will your intended withdrawal frees for AUD and other cryptos be?
We will be utilizing Bitgo during our initial first stages and the crypto withdrawal fees will be per chain dependent on their fees. For any fiat withdrawals/deposits there is no fee for Australian customers although until we finalize our banking partnerships overseas, a user may incur a international transfer fee by their bank.

I note you will have a 5% coin burn, but I've heard elsewhere that coin burn is not possible in Australia as it implies market manipulation. Have you heard this and does it also apply to Blockbid?
It's not correct that coin burning is considered market manipulation, I've heard that rumor as well but it's not correct. It's no different to a share in the stockmarket performing a share consolidation. Often, a listed company will reduce the amount of shares on issue by up to 99%.
